Are you planning on a chill night out with friends when Vietnam opens its borders and it is safe to travel? Or are you already in the country and is looking for high-class bars and lounges in Vietnam?

Social Club at Hotel des Arts Saigon, Ho Chi Minh City

The first on the list of high-class bars and lounges in Vietnam is the Social Club that is located at the Hotel des Arts Saigon.

It features exclusive and high-end experience with the best food in Ho Chi Minh. The menu is composed of European dishes with a remarkably sweeping view of the city.

If you’re looking for an exclusive and high-end experience, the Social Club is a great option, as it showcases some of the best food in the entire city.

It is the perfect place for when you want to enjoy yourself away from large crowds.

The place is known for its wooden details, wicker chair bar stools, and an open terrace give this beautiful bar a relaxing atmosphere; A true oasis in the middle of one of Vietnam’s largest cities, set on top of Hotel Des Arts Saigon.

Though its laid back atmosphere invites contemplation, the Social Club also offers live DJ music and a more party ambiance, but that’s usually reserved for late nights.

Diamond Sky Bar, Hanoi

Considered as an oasis in the middle of a busy city, the second high-class bars and lounges in Vietnam on our list is Diamond Sky Bar.

The bar overlooks Hanoi’s Old Quarter and grants guests with beautiful panoramic views of the entire city.

One of the spectacular treats at the Diamond Sky Bar is a glimpse of the Ba Vin mountain range on a clear day.

The bar is composed of three overlapping terraces, each offering something different.

Its first stage is located on the 13th floor, and is where you can find the bar, as well as spacious seating areas.

The second stage, located on the 14th floor, is a more private, lounge-like area, perfect for those seeking conversation.

The third, located on the 15th floor, is the most exclusive and is usually reserved for special events.

Sophisticated and modern, the Diamond Sky Bar has an extensive drink menu that covers all classics and some signature drinks, as well as a food menu, where you can find traditional Vietnamese cuisine.

This bar is one of the most popular in the city, so reservations are encouraged, particularly during the late afternoon and beyond.

Skylight, Nha Trang

Known to be one of the largest sky bars in Nha Trang, Skylight provides unequal views and quality service.

The Skylight allows you to see everything the city has to offer – the giant Buddha statue watching over Long Son Pagoda, the beautiful islands of Nha Trang Bay, the hustle and bustle of this lively city, and even the Po Nagar Temple.

If you’re all about the view, then you can’t do any better than Skylight.

With a relaxed yet classy atmosphere, this bar invites you to relax while admiring the sights.

Enjoy a delicious coffee or a cocktail while watching the afternoon pass you by; Or if you’re feeling adventurous, walk over the glass-bottomed walkway this bar is famous for!

Sky36 Club, Da Nang

Ending this list on a high note with the highest rooftop bar in Da Nang, this high-end sky bar offers amazing views of the City Center and the Bach Dang Street.

Split between three stories, this is one of the hottest nightlife spots in Da Nang, as it offers not only stunning views but also delicious cocktails.

Top-notch sound systems, neon-lit fixtures, comfortable sofa beds, and VIP lounges make it clear that this is a place for parties, and that’s precisely what you’ll find here.

Set on top of Novotel Danang, the Sky36 Bar is well known for its thematic parties, live performances, water drum shows, and even firework displays.

Though walk-ins are welcome and there are no cover charges, the drinks served here are quite expensive, though you won’t worry about the price once you’re having fun.
